Understanding Fractions and Percentages
Before diving into the conversion of 4/7, let's refresh our understanding of fractions and percentages. Practically speaking, a fraction represents a part of a whole. It consists of a numerator (the top number) and a denominator (the bottom number). The numerator indicates how many parts we have, while the denominator shows the total number of equal parts the whole is divided into.
A percentage, denoted by the symbol %, represents a fraction where the denominator is always 100. It indicates how many parts out of 100 we have. To give you an idea, 50% means 50 out of 100, or 50/100, which simplifies to 1/2 No workaround needed..

The Scientific Explanation: Ratios and Proportions
The conversion from a fraction to a percentage is fundamentally a manipulation of ratios and proportions. A fraction, such as 4/7, represents a ratio of 4 to 7. We are essentially finding an equivalent ratio where the denominator is 100.
4/7 = x/100
To solve for x (the percentage), we can cross-multiply:
7x = 400
x = 400/7 ≈ 57.14

Frequently Asked Questions (FAQ)
-
Q: Is there a way to express 4/7 as a percentage without rounding?
- A: No, there isn't. 4/7 is a fraction with a non-terminating, repeating decimal representation. Because of this, it cannot be expressed precisely as a finite percentage. Any percentage representation will be an approximation.
-
Q: How accurate is the 57.14% approximation?
- A: The accuracy depends on the context. For most everyday purposes, two decimal places (57.14%) offer sufficient accuracy. Even so, for highly precise scientific or engineering calculations, you might need to use more decimal places or retain the fraction form (4/7).
-
Q: Can I use a calculator to convert 4/7 to a percentage?
- A: Yes, most calculators have a division function and can perform the necessary calculation (4 ÷ 7 × 100). Some calculators might even have a specific function for converting fractions to percentages.
-
Q: What if I need to convert a different fraction to a percentage?
- A: The process remains the same: divide the numerator by the denominator and then multiply by 100. Remember to round the result appropriately based on the desired level of precision.
